This news apparently isn't so recent, but I just found out. I've read differing rumors about the PLaystation 3. One says that it will have no region encoding. The other says that it will, but that it will have a new system where Japan and the US share the same region. Either way, I'll be happy.



Despite Living in the motherland of videogames, I've avoided getting a major console because it is such a pain with region encoding (I do have a nintendo DS which is region-free). Currently if I were to get a Japanese system, I could get the newest, zaniest games, but I would only be able to understand a portion of them with my limited language skills. If I brought over an american system then I have to get my games through the mail, and I have to miss out on all the uniquely Japanese games over here.
